How to handle a cocky player. Challenge them, before they beat you to the punchline. It's
a simple thought. If you send a message challenging a player, they may decline because
they are afraid that they could lose. Thus hurting their reputation more, and making them
look like an idiot on the Internet. Heck, I look like an idiot on the Internet for writing
mental strategies! Like anyone cared, huh? =) Well, let's think. Another option is to just
plainly ignore them leave a channel and start your own game. You'll hopefully gather
yourself up some kind people like yourself and have yourself a nice coming together
playing Starcraft. It's important to have fun!
